Hindi cinema has all the time been fascinated with James Bond so despite the fact that we by no means had our personal 007, we certainly tried to spin completely different variations of the character over the a long time. In 1974, Bollywood’s reigning famous person Rajesh Khanna was roped in to play the position of the Indian Bond in Narendra Bedi’s movie 007, which was shelved after a number of days of capturing.
Besides Rajesh Khanna as a global superspy, 007 additionally starred Padmini Kapila, Katy Mirza, Aruna Irani, Asrani, AK Hangal and Prem Chopra. RD Burman was roped in to compose the music.
Prem Chopra, who was a part of the 007 forged, informed indianexpress.com, “007 was a very interesting film. I have no clue why it got shelved. It had Rajesh Khanna playing desi Bond, and I was supposed to the villain. Both of us worked on 25 films together, and 20 of them were superhits. This film deserved to do well too, but nonetheless, all I remember is that Rajesh Khanna was a superstar and he was great in this film. I had a wonderful time working with him and Narinder ji in 007.”

While Rajesh Khanna’s 007 by no means noticed the sunshine of day, he performed the position of a spy in movies like The Train (1970), the place he performed a CID agent and Chakravyuh (1978), the place he’s pressured to grow to be a spy.
